Briotix Health is seeking a Part-Time Industrial Sports Medicine Professional!
Position Overview:
The Industrial Sports Medicine Professional is responsible for providing onsite care to the working athletes we serve by being the expert in job function and technical task analysis, maintaining a thorough understanding of functional body movements, discomforts, and following established OSHA First Aid standards and guidelines.
This position is an integral part of the Industrial Sports Medicine Service line and will collaborate with other Briotix Health key stakeholders. The goals of the position are to develop strong relationships, provide injury prevention & early discomfort management (EDM) programs, and assist in providing ergonomic solutions to Briotix Health's clients.

Job Duties:
-
Provide on-site services at one client site in Roseville, MI.
-
Create and maintain positive relationships between Briotix Health and client contacts.
-
Initiate and establish professional and engaging relationships with client employees.
-
Provide education & training for individuals and groups focused on injury and illness prevention.
-
Provide onsite care and management of work and non-work-related discomforts.
-
Maintain a thorough knowledge of OSHA Health and Safety practices and follow established OSHA First Aid standards and guidelines.
-
Understand, implement, and follow all steps of the Early Discomfort Management (EDM) program.
-
Based on client requirements, you may provide Functional Employment Testing, Return to Work/Stay at Work Services, Ergonomic Assessments (including on-site, virtual, office, and vehicle), or Clinical Solutions.
-
Detailed and timely reports are required for each of the services that you complete.
-
Maintain accurate and timely documentation using Briotix Health's designated web-based system.
